The Basic Design Wind Speed, V (mph), corresponds to a 3-second gust speed at 33' above ground in Exposure Category "C" and is associated with an annual probability of 0.02 of being equalled or exceeded (50-year mean recurrence interval). 2009 AASHTO LTS-5 specification 3-second gust basic wind speeds (mph) with gust effect factor (G) of 1.14 and 25 year design life wind map (ASCE 7-05) is shown above. Wind-borne debris region – Areas within hurricane-prone regions located within 1 mile of the coastal mean high water line where the ultimate design wind speed is 130 mph or greater; or in areas where the ultimate design wind speed is 140 mph or greater. Unlike the "fastest mile wind" (highest sustained winds) commonly used by weather reports, the "3-second-peak-gust" wind speed is 20 mph higher than the "fastest-mile" wind speed.
